3. Physician
It pays to accumulate hundreds of thousands of dollars in student loan debt in order to become a medical professional. Being a medical professional is an incredibly fulfilling and rewarding career.
Where you work and the type of practice you are involved in will affect how much you make. A doctor can make anywhere from $100,000 to $200,000 per year, while a surgeon can make twice or three times that. The amount of money a doctor or surgeon makes can vary greatly depending on the area they practice in and the type of patients they serve.

9. Chief Executive Officer
How much you can make as a CEO depends on a number of factors, such as the size of the company, how much the company makes, and the industry in which you operate. The amount of responsibility placed on the CEO and their experience can affect the salary of a CEO.
It goes without saying that if you start a company and name yourself CEO, you will have a different experience than the CEO of a well-established company. The challenge of being a CEO can be daunting, but the rewards can be even greater.
Strong earning potential and different types of pressure are offered by both jobs. To determine which position is the best for you, you need to carefully evaluate both options. Both examples can be rewarding. Before making a decision, it is important to consider which path is right for you.
The thing to remember is that, as a On a daily basis, you will typically have fewer decisions to make. Those decisions tend to be more consequential and require more careful consideration. Bigger consequences will come from the decisions you make. You have the power to make the right decision.
You should be paid well to make the bigger decisions for the organization. CEOs make a lot of money because of that. They are responsible for the success or failure of a business and have to make difficult decisions that can affect a company’s future.

My entry-level job doesn’t pay well. What should I do?
There are a number of options if your entry-level job has a lower starting salary. You can negotiate with your employer for a higher salary, look for another job that pays better, or focus on developing skills and experience that can help you command a higher salary in the long term. If you like the company, you can consider doing what you need to do to advance, whether that’s asking for a raise, going back to school, or upskilling to create more value.
If you don’t like the company or the field, it’s time to move on. If you want to find a career path that suits your needs and interests, take the time to explore different career paths.
